WebThe reserve has two core zones; the first of which is the Cradle of Humankind World Heritage site which encompasses cultural heritage sites and sites of archaeological interest dating back to 4 million years. The second core zone is the 34,355.86 hectares (84,895.2 acres) Magaliesberg Protected Natural Environment.
